Apparently clang 18 has become more strict about using floating point
registers in inline assembly when -mgeneral-regs-only is used. This
causes sys/arm64/arm64/vfp.c to fail to compile, with "error:
instruction requires: fp-armv8", and "error: expected readable system
register".
To fix it, similar to other files compiled for arm64, disable
-mgeneral-regs-only for this particular file.

[libc++] Re-enable std::pair trivial copy constructor for FreeBSD >= 14
After many years of using the really old std::pair ABI which did not yet
have a trivial copy constructor, FreeBSD 14 and later will finally get
rid of it. Only use the old ABI for FreeBSD 13 and earlier.
Note: on the FreeBSD side, we will bump our libc++.so version for this,
and keep an old compatibility library in a separate package.
Differential Revision: https://reviews.llvm.org/D126462
This ABI change can cause crashes when binaries compiled against older
libc++ versions are run against binaries compiled against this libc++
version.
For example, lang/ldc uses a precompiled bootstrap ldc2 binary that was
compiled against the old libc++, but also links against libLLVM-15.so.
If libLLVM-15.so is compiled against the new libc++ version, the ABI
mismatch results in segfaults or even stack overflows.
Note: we can only re-enable the std::pair trivial copy constructors
again when the official libc++ ABI version is bumped to 2.

As of 4d20cfcf4eb08217ed37c4d4c38dc395d7a66d26, `__bit_reference`
contains a template `__fill_n` with a bool `_FillValue` parameter.
Unfortunately there is a relatively widely used piece of scientific
software called NetCDF, which exposes a (C) macro `_FillValue` in its
public headers.
When building the NetCDF C++ bindings, this quickly leads to compilation
errors when the macro interferes with the template in `__bit_reference`.
Rename the parameter to `_FillVal` to avoid the conflict.

[libcxx] Re-include <osreldate.h> in __config for FreeBSD
In 0a97720d0197 some changes were made to `__config` for assuming that
`__BYTE_ORDER__` is always present.
However, this deleted a `<osreldate.h>` include for FreeBSD, which is
required to get the value of `__FreeBSD_version`, and that is used later
in the file to determine whether `_LIBCPP_C_HAS_NO_GETS` needs to be
enabled.
Include `<osreldate.h>` just after the other includes used for feature
detection, to fix this.
Note that when FreeBSD 13 is EOLed, this can be removed, as then all
supported FreeBSD versions will no longer have `gets()`.

Add all the bits from the NVMe 2.0 base specification: CMD_EFFECTS to
indicate the commands and effects log page is supported, TELEMETRY to
indicate that the telemetry log pages and protocols are supported,
PERSISTENT_EVENTS to indicate the persistent event log is supported,
LOG_PAGES_PAGE to indicate that various log pages related to log page
and command support are supported: L0, L5, L12, and L13. and
DA4_TELEMETRY to indicate that the DA4 area is supported for telemetry
data.

The "pathlen" variable is the return value of strlen(3) and is then
passed as an argument to malloc(3) and memcpy(3). The size_t type
matches the prototype for these functions. The size_t type is unsigned
so it can fit larger $PATH values than ssize_t. However, in practice
ssize_t should be larger enough so this change is just for clarity.
